460 BCE–370 BCE · Athens
Atomist philosopher of Abdera; with Leucippus founded the doctrine that reality consists of indivisible atoms moving in the void — the materialist alternative to Platonism.

Born in Abdera in Thrace c.460 BCE (Apollodorus' dating; Thrasyllus places it c.470). His birthplace and Thracian origin are well-attested in antiquity, including by Diogenes Laertius (IX.34).
A wealthy Greek colony on the Thracian coast that—despite a reputation for foolish citizens—produced two of antiquity's sharpest minds: the atomist Democritus and the sophist Protagoras.
